The Facts on Helicopter Crashes

The rate of helicopter accidents has fallen in the U.S. over the past three years, according to data from the Federal Aviation Administration. In 2016, the U.S. recorded 106 total helicopter accidents, 17 of which were fatal. In 2015, these numbers were 121 and 17, respectively. In 2014 and 2013 the accident rates were even higher, reaching 146 total accidents and 30 deaths in 2013. Advanced safety technologies, policy changes and outreach efforts to educate the helicopter community may have helped reduce the number of helicopter crashes in the U.S.

Common Helicopter Crash Injuries

Victims of helicopter crashes can suffer catastrophic injuries. Some of the most common are burns, broken bones, lacerations, spinal cord injuries, and traumatic brain injuries. If the helicopter goes down in a body of water, victims may also suffer injuries from drowning, including lack of oxygen that could cause permanent brain damage.
